像许多Web开发人员一样,我期待使用新的HTML5的流式视频标签。浏览器支持肯定还不够广泛,所以使用Flash/SWFfallback是必须的。这让我想到:在Flash中,可以在HTML5中高度自定义播放控件(暂停、播放、停止、搜索、音量等)?有哪些选项可用于自定义视频控件的字形、图标和颜色?是否需要Javascript?例如,以下页面根据浏览器呈现不同的控件-使用FF3.5、Chrome和Safari进行测试:http://henriksjokvist.net/examples/html5-video/跨浏览器自定义和标准化控件,甚至与旧浏览器使用的Flash控件相匹配,真是太棒了。
像许多Web开发人员一样,我期待使用新的HTML5的流式视频标签。浏览器支持肯定还不够广泛,所以使用Flash/SWFfallback是必须的。这让我想到:在Flash中,可以在HTML5中高度自定义播放控件(暂停、播放、停止、搜索、音量等)?有哪些选项可用于自定义视频控件的字形、图标和颜色?是否需要Javascript?例如,以下页面根据浏览器呈现不同的控件-使用FF3.5、Chrome和Safari进行测试:http://henriksjokvist.net/examples/html5-video/跨浏览器自定义和标准化控件,甚至与旧浏览器使用的Flash控件相匹配,真是太棒了。
我正在使用video标签在HTML5中制作一个应用程序,在该应用程序中,用户选择一个视频文件并播放该文件。这一切都发生在本地,因为我只链接到用户机器上的那个文件。我只想允许浏览器可以播放的格式在我的应用程序中播放,并对不支持的格式显示错误。问题是不同的浏览器可以播放不同的格式。我知道我可以检查浏览器并将其与我知道它可以播放的格式相匹配,但是如果浏览器更新以支持另一种格式怎么办?我必须使用新信息更新我的应用程序,同时用户将无法播放支持的格式。有没有办法只检查支持的视频格式? 最佳答案 您可以使用HTMLVideoElement.pro
我正在使用video标签在HTML5中制作一个应用程序,在该应用程序中,用户选择一个视频文件并播放该文件。这一切都发生在本地,因为我只链接到用户机器上的那个文件。我只想允许浏览器可以播放的格式在我的应用程序中播放,并对不支持的格式显示错误。问题是不同的浏览器可以播放不同的格式。我知道我可以检查浏览器并将其与我知道它可以播放的格式相匹配,但是如果浏览器更新以支持另一种格式怎么办?我必须使用新信息更新我的应用程序,同时用户将无法播放支持的格式。有没有办法只检查支持的视频格式? 最佳答案 您可以使用HTMLVideoElement.pro
我正在开发一款HTML5游戏。我需要在Canvas中绘制尾线并检查游戏中的交叉点,这是一个Tron风格的游戏。我实际上使用的是thedrawLine()functionfromJCanvas,但JCanvas没有为我提供一种检查线相交的方法,我挖掘了源代码并找到了ctx对象的使用,并且在我使用的函数结束时,我返回了对象,所以我可以使用ctx.isPointInPath()方法来实现我需要的,但它不起作用,每次都返回false...我真的不明白什么是路径-ctx.isPointInPath()是否仅针对使用ctx.moveTo设置的点返回true()在ctx.beginPath()之后?
我正在开发一款HTML5游戏。我需要在Canvas中绘制尾线并检查游戏中的交叉点,这是一个Tron风格的游戏。我实际上使用的是thedrawLine()functionfromJCanvas,但JCanvas没有为我提供一种检查线相交的方法,我挖掘了源代码并找到了ctx对象的使用,并且在我使用的函数结束时,我返回了对象,所以我可以使用ctx.isPointInPath()方法来实现我需要的,但它不起作用,每次都返回false...我真的不明白什么是路径-ctx.isPointInPath()是否仅针对使用ctx.moveTo设置的点返回true()在ctx.beginPath()之后?
我想知道HTML5标签现在支持.avi格式视频文件的播放。 最佳答案 简短回答:否。改用WebM或Ogg。Thisarticle几乎涵盖了您需要了解的有关的所有信息元素,包括哪些浏览器支持哪些容器格式和编解码器。 关于video-HTML5播放支持.avi格式吗?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/4129674/
我想知道HTML5标签现在支持.avi格式视频文件的播放。 最佳答案 简短回答:否。改用WebM或Ogg。Thisarticle几乎涵盖了您需要了解的有关的所有信息元素,包括哪些浏览器支持哪些容器格式和编解码器。 关于video-HTML5播放支持.avi格式吗?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/4129674/
是否可以使标签内的视频水平或垂直镜像? 最佳答案 您可以使用CSS33D转换来实现。#videoElement{transform:rotateY(180deg);-webkit-transform:rotateY(180deg);/*SafariandChrome*/-moz-transform:rotateY(180deg);/*Firefox*/}这会将它绕其Y轴旋转180度(因此您现在是从后面看它),这会产生与镜像相同的外观。例子在http://jsfiddle.net/DuT9U/1/
是否可以使标签内的视频水平或垂直镜像? 最佳答案 您可以使用CSS33D转换来实现。#videoElement{transform:rotateY(180deg);-webkit-transform:rotateY(180deg);/*SafariandChrome*/-moz-transform:rotateY(180deg);/*Firefox*/}这会将它绕其Y轴旋转180度(因此您现在是从后面看它),这会产生与镜像相同的外观。例子在http://jsfiddle.net/DuT9U/1/